Philadelphia Police release footage of West Oak Lane shooting

Philadelphia Police have released video footage of a December shooting in which a 28-year-old man was criticially injured while sitting in a car near the intersection of 19th Street and 72nd Avenue in West Oak Lane.

The incident occured just after 9:30 p.m. on Dec. 27, 2011. According to police, “an unknown male approaches and enters the vehicle, a short time later the male exits the vehicle. A second male then approaches and enters the vehicle, produces a handgun, and fires several shots critically injuring the complainant. After shooting the complainant, both suspects fled the area on foot south toward Dallas Street.”

The suspects are described as two black males wearing dark-colored hoodies, no age estimate available. One has a dark complexion and heavy build while the other was described as thin.

Police ask anyone with information about the shooting, from which the victim did not die, to call 911, (215) 686-8477 or (215) 686-3353/54. Anonymous tips can also be submitted online.
